Can I post video files to the site?
Yes you can. Small files (up to about 8MB) you can upload right through the web inteface. Larger files can be uploaded and then attached ("imported") to any page with the File Import module.
Uploading the large files is a challenge right now because FTP doesn't work in the new clustered environment, but we're working on a good solution for that. Quite possibly it will be elfinder 2.0 when that is released and debugged.
You can also embed YouTube videos into any page very easily. Go to the video on YouTube, grab the "embed" HTML snippet, and paste it into a page.
